Summary

TLDRIn this video script, a caring interaction unfolds as someone helps Jack prepare for the cold weather. They assist him in zipping up his jacket, discussing the need for additional warmth with a scarf, and adjusting his hood. A hat made by Jack's 'old mom' is admired, showcasing her crocheting skills. The helper also encourages Jack to zip up his jacket himself, praising his efforts. The conversation is filled with warmth and support, ending with a playful check on whether everyone is ready to go.
